What is The Last Convertible about?
At its core, The Last Convertible follows a story that unfolds like this: A star-laden adaptation of Anton Myrer's sprawling 1978 novel tracing the lives of five Harvard roommates of the class of '44, following them through the next 30 years. At the center of the story is a green 1939 Packard convertible and Chris Farris, a beautiful Radcliffe girl.

Who stars in The Last Convertible?
The Last Convertible is anchored by Perry King, Deborah Raffin, Bruce Boxleitner, and Edward Albert, working under the direction of Jo Swerling Jr.. Casting is half the battle, and this ensemble pulls its weight.
The script comes from Clyde Ware, Stephen McPherson, and Philip DeGuere Jr., whose writing keeps the dialogue sharp. You can trace the full credits and filmographies on IMDb and TMDB.
